Cheapest Available Tulare and Nearby Studio Apartments

As of October 13, 2025 the lowest priced Studio apartment unit in Tulare, SD is the Efficency with 1 bath Model starting from $695 at Wheatgrass Village I . The second most affordable Tulare Studio is the Studio - 559 sqft Model at University Hills Village starting at $825 . The average price for all Studio apartments in Tulare is currently $936.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
